The effect of dexmethylphenidate, the pharmacologically active d-enantiomer of Methylphenidate hydrochloride tablets on the QT interval was evaluated in a double-blind, placebo- and open-label active (moxifloxacin)-controlled study following single doses of dexmethylphenidate XR 40 mg (maximum recommended adult total daily dosage) in 75 healthy volunteers. Electrocardiograms (ECGs) were collected up to 12 hours postdose. Frederica’s method for heart rate correction was employed to derive the corrected QT interval (QTcF). The maximum mean prolongation of QTcF intervals was less than 5 ms, and the upper limit of the 90% confidence interval (CI) was below 10 ms for all time-matched comparisons versus placebo. This was below the threshold of clinical concern and there was no evident exposure response relationship. The volume of distribution was 2. 11 L/kg for d-methylphenidate and 1. 91 L/kg for l-methylphenidate. Elimination The systemic clearance is 0. 12 L/h/kg for d-methylphenidate and 0. 28 L/h/kg for l-methylphenidate. Metabolism Methylphenidate is metabolized primarily by de-esterification to alpha-phenyl-piperidine acetic acid (ritalinic acid), which has little or no pharmacologic activity. Excretion After oral administration, 78% to 97% of the dose is excreted in the urine and 1% to 3% in feces in the form of metabolites within 48 to 96 hours. Most of the dose is excreted in the urine as alpha-phenyl-2-piperidine acetic acid (60% to 86%). Studies in Specific Populations Male and Female Patients In a clinical study involving adult subjects who received Methylphenidate hydrochloride extended-release tablets plasma concentrations of Methylphenidate hydrochloride major metabolite appeared to be greater in females than in males. No gender differences were observed for Methylphenidate hydrochloride plasma concentration in the same subjects. Racial or Ethnic Groups There is insufficient experience with the use of Methylphenidate hydrochloride extended-release to detect ethnic variations in pharmacokinetics. Patients with Renal Impairment Methylphenidate hydrochloride has not been studied in renally-impaired patients. Renal impairment is expected to have minimal effect on the pharmacokinetics of methylphenidate since less than 1% of a radiolabeled dose is excreted in the urine as unchanged compound, and the major metabolite (ritalinic acid), has little or no pharmacologic activity. Patients with Hepatic Impairment Methylphenidate hydrochloride has not been studied in patients with hepatic impairment. Hepatic impairment is expected to have minimal effect on the pharmacokinetics of methylphenidate since it is metabolized primarily to ritalinic acid by nonmicrosomal hydrolytic esterases that are widely distributed throughout the body.

Clinical Considerations Fetal/Neonatal Adverse Reactions CNS stimulants, such as Methylphenidate hydrochloride extended-release tablets, can cause vasoconstriction and thereby decrease placental perfusion. No fetal and/or neonatal adverse reactions have been reported with the use of therapeutic doses of methylphenidate during pregnancy; however, premature delivery and low birth weight infants have been reported in amphetamine-dependent mothers. Data Animal Data In embryo-fetal development studies conducted in rats and rabbits, methylphenidate was administered orally at doses of up to 75 and 200 mg/kg/day, respectively, during the period of organogenesis. There are no reports of adverse effects on the breastfed infant and no effects on milk production. Long-term neurodevelopmental effects on infants from stimulant exposure are unknown. The developmental and health benefits of breastfeeding should be considered along with the mother’s clinical need for Methylphenidate hydrochloride extended-release tablets and any potential adverse effects on the breastfed infant from Methylphenidate hydrochloride extended-release tablets or from the underlying maternal condition. Clinical Considerations Monitor breastfeeding infants for adverse reactions, such as agitation, insomnia, anorexia, and reduced weight gain. The safety and effectiveness of Methylphenidate hydrochloride extended-release tablets for the treatment of ADHD have been established in pediatric patients 6 to 17 years. The safety and effectiveness of Methylphenidate hydrochloride extended-release tablets in pediatric patients less than 6 years have not been established. The long-term efficacy of Methylphenidate hydrochloride extended-release tablets in pediatric patients has not been established. Long-Term Suppression of Growth Growth should be monitored during treatment with stimulants, including Methylphenidate hydrochloride extended-release tablets. Human Experience Signs and symptoms of acute overdosage, resulting principally from overstimulation of the central nervous system and from excessive sympathomimetic effects, may include the following: nausea, vomiting, diarrhea, restlessness, anxiety, agitation, tremors, hyperreflexia, muscle twitching, convulsions (which may be followed by coma), euphoria, confusion, hallucinations, delirium, sweating, flushing, headache, hyperpyrexia, tachycardia, palpitations, cardiac arrhythmias, hypertension, hypotension, tachypnea, mydriasis, dryness of mucous membranes, and rhabdomyolysis. Overdose Management Consult with a Certified Poison Control Center (1-800-222-1222) for the latest recommendations.

Carcinogenesis In a lifetime carcinogenicity study carried out in B6C3F1 mice, methylphenidate caused an increase in hepatocellular adenomas, and in males only, an increase in hepatoblastomas at a daily dose of approximately 60 mg/kg/day. This dose is approximately 2 times the MRHD of 60 mg/kg/day given to children on mg/m 2 Methylphenidate did not cause any increase in tumors in a lifetime carcinogenicity study carried out in F344 rats; the highest dose used was approximately 45 mg/kg/day, which is approximately 4 times the MRHD (children) on a mg/m 2 In a 24-week carcinogenicity study in the transgenic mouse strain p53+/-, which is sensitive to genotoxic carcinogens, there was no evidence of carcinogenicity. Male and female mice were fed diets containing the same concentration of methylphenidate as in the lifetime carcinogenicity study; the high-dose groups were exposed to 60 to 74 mg/kg/day of methylphenidate. Methylphenidate did not impair fertility in male or female mice that were fed diets containing the drug in an 18-week continuous breeding study. The study was conducted at doses up to 160 mg/kg/day, approximately 10 times the MRHD of 60 mg/day given to adolescents on a mg/m 2.

What is Methylphenidate hydrochloride extended-release tablets? Methylphenidate hydrochloride extended-release tablets is a central nervous system (CNS) stimulant prescription medicine. It is used for the treatment of Attention-Deficit Hyperactivity Disorder (ADHD) Methylphenidate hydrochloride extended-release tablets should be used as a part of a total treatment program for ADHD that may include counseling or other therapies. Methylphenidate hydrochloride extended-release tablets is also used in the treatment of a sleep disorder called narcolepsy. It is not known if Methylphenidate hydrochloride extended-release tablets is safe and effective in children under 6 years of age. Store Methylphenidate hydrochloride extended-release tablets in a safe place and in a tightly closed container at room temperature between 68°F to 77°F (20°C to 25°C). Protect from moisture. Dispose of remaining, unused, or expired Methylphenidate hydrochloride extended-release tablets by a medicine take-back program at authorized collection sites such as retail pharmacies, hospital or clinic pharmacies, and law enforcement locations. If no take-back program or authorized collector is available, mix Methylphenidate hydrochloride extended-release tablets with an undesirable, nontoxic substance such as dirt, cat litter, or used coffee grounds to make it less appealing to children and pets. Place the mixture in a container such as a sealed plastic bag and throw away (discard) Methylphenidate hydrochloride extended-release tablets in the household trash. Keep Methylphenidate hydrochloride extended-release tablets and all medicines out of the reach of children.
